CSI Technology Outfitters Expands IP Telephony Capabilities

CSI Technology Outfitters (Computer Software
Innovations, Inc.) (OTCBB: CSWI) announced an expansion in IP telephony
capabilities with the addition of another Cisco CCIE Voice certification in
its engineering department.
"Why is that a big deal?" asked William Buchanan, Senior Vice President of
Delivery & Support. "Because less than three percent of all professionals
with any Cisco certification advance to the CCIE level and we have multiple
CCIE engineers at CSI. It's also a big deal to IP telephony customers
because that directly translates to superior network design, integration,
and implementation."
"It's very good timing for CSI because more customers are coming to us for
IP telephony solutions," adds Buchanan. "We recently completed a project
for a major school district that included 7,000 IP telephones which is one
of the largest Cisco IP telephony implementations in our region. That
established CSI as the go-to player for IP telephony and caused our phones
to ring," he added with a chuckle.
CCIE (Cisco Certified Internetwork Expert) is the highest level of
professional certification available from Cisco and is used by the IT
industry to identify networking professionals with the highest level of
expertise. CCIE Voice certifies expert-level knowledge of voice-over-IP
solutions in the enterprise.
About Computer Software Innovations, Inc.
CSI provides software and technology solutions primarily to public sector
markets. CSI has more than doubled its revenue in the past two years to
over $55 million by using organic growth and acquisitions to fuel an
aggressive expansion from its southeast base. Over 600 school, government,
and non-profit organizations have CSI solutions that encompass financial
management software specialized for the public sector, IT infrastructure,
IP telephony, IP video surveillance, printing/imaging, and interactive
classroom technologies. More information about CSI (OTCBB: CSWI) is
available at www.csioutfitters.com.
